What does an assistant to the dean do?

In an academic institution, the dean's assistant is the first to speak on student and faculty concerns. As the school dean's right hand, you are responsible for running the faculty, event-planning, and other administrative duties. The Assistant is also the person who will help in resolving problems and emergencies and help the dean in organizing activities and calendar events and meetings. The Assistant is one of the single-most important positions in a school, and many institutions require a master's degree to fill the position.

What does an administrative assistant to vice president do?

As the name entails, administrative assistants to the vice president (VP) provide administrative and secretarial support to an organization's vice president. They are responsible for managing the vice president's administrative and operational activities by managing the VP's schedule, arranging meetings and teleconferences, and organizing the incoming workflow. Also, administrative assistants are responsible for reviewing policy compliance, updating the VP's travel and vacation details, and auditing the reports on travel expenses.
